Motivations for choosing home education_

Types of motivesPositiveNegative
Didactic motivesAn individual approach in home education allows you to learn about the child's predispositions, develop their abilities and work on deficitsIneffectiveness or low didactic effectiveness of public schools, caused by systemic factors and working conditions
Educational motivesThe home-schooling program correlates positively with the parents’ worldviewVagueness of the worldview of schools and (or) spreading by schools of values that are in contradiction with the parents’ belief group, which causes confusion and duality of the child's reality
Caring motivesParents’ sense of responsibility for ensuring their child's optimal developmentPhysical, mental and moral threats from peers, teachers or people from outside the school environment
